Latest Patents
Marc Luennemann holds a patent for a method and device that addresses the non-linear increase in photosensitivity of photorefractive materials. The patent describes a technique for writing to an optical modulator using electromagnetic write beams. This modulator features a photorefractive converter body, where the space-modulated write beam can induce changes in the refractive index. An external voltage can be applied to the converter body, with the intensity of this voltage selected within a range that accelerates the buildup of changes in the refractive index by increasing charge carrier mobility or density.
